Despite only being out for two days, the Assassin’s Creed Shadows DLC Assassin’s Creed Shadows Claws of Awaji already has a “Mostly Negative” rating on Steam. This is mostly because of the many optimization and performance issues plaguing the PC version. Many players in their reviews report crashes, glitches, and more. Many players also voiced their discontent with the DLC’s short length. Assassin’s Creed Shadows launched on March 20, and is available now for PlayStation 5, Xbox Series, PC via Steam, Epic Games Store, and Ubisoft Store, Mac via App Store, and Luna.
The DLC’s details:
Discover the upcoming expansion of Assassin’s Creed Shadows. Travel to a new distinctive region—the island of Awaji—a place of mysterious beauty. Reclaim a lost treasure while avoiding the traps and ambushes of deadly new foes. Feel the tension of being hunted by a new faction, threatening the mysterious island of Awaji. Master the Bō, a new weapon type for Naoe, unlock new skills, gear, abilities, and get over 10 hours of additional content. Available later in 2025.
Explore a Mysterious Island – Embark on a complete new adventure as Naoe and Yasuke and travel to the mysterious Island of Awaji beyond Osaka Bay. As the pair scour this new region seeking to reclaim a lost treasure, they are hunted relentlessly by deadly new foes. Securing the object—and Japan’s future—won’t be easy, with all the traps and ambushes putting our protagonists at risk.
From Hunter to Hunted – On the island, Naoe and Yasuke will be relentlessly hunted by the Sanzoku Ippa, a new faction. Hide from your trackers and outwit them, avoiding the traps and ambushes set by those deadly new foes, and hunt them down on your terms.
